Year Six had an excellent time visiting Bradford Industrial Museum to experience what life was like for Victorian children. The class dressed up in Victorian outfits to make the experience authentic. 

Children took part in activities that reflected what a typical day in the classroom looked like: prayers, hymns, and reciting times tables. The Victorian-style teacher also made the class complete calculations written on slates, use ink dip pens to write letters and participate in a drawing task.

After the classroom experience, the children looked around the museum and found out more about transport, the printing press and life working in a mill.
